ERP Nedir? | Türkiye'nin ERP Forum Platformu Ana Sayfa
Forum Anasayfa Forum Anasayfa > SQL > SQL Veri Tabanı İşlemleri
  Aktif Konular Aktif Konular RSS - UDF da Like
  SSS SSS  Forumu Ara   Etkinlikler   Kayıt Ol Kayıt Ol  Giriş Giriş

ERP Nedir? Enterprise Resource Planning nasıl çalışır? İş süreçleri ile ilgili tüm soru ve cevapları ERPNe.org'da.

Ülkemizde hızla gelişmekte olan ERP yazılım sektörümüzün, Yerli ve Yabancı ERP işlemlerinin tanıtımı ve kullanıcılarının buluşma noktası olması hedefiyle kurulan sitemize hoş geldiniz.

Ülkemizdeki Ne.org konseptinde bir ilk olarak yayın hayatına başlayan ERPNe.org, Kurumsal Kaynak Planlaması yazılımlarını kullananların bilgi kaynağı/Portal olmak amacı ile kurulmuştur.

Genellikle yurt dışında büyük üreticiler tarafından geliştirilen SQL, Delphi, ASP, CSharp gibi teknolojilerin anlatıldığı sitelerin kullandıkları (WhatisSQL, WhatisASP) (Ülkemizde Netsis Nedir, Mikro Nedir, SAP Nedir yada Logo Nedir gibi kullanıcı sorularına) Ne ve nedir konseptinde yeni bir açılım olmasını da hedefleyen ERPNe.ORG' un, ülkemizin uluslararası ERP sektörü içinde hak ettiği yeri almasında ve ERP ürünlerini kullananların bir araya gelerek Yerli ERP'nin gelişmesine katkı sağlayacakları önemli bir kilometre taşı olacağı düşüncesindeyiz.


Kapalı KonuUDF da Like

 Yanıt Yaz Yanıt Yaz
Yazar
Mesaj
  Konu Arama Konu Arama  Topic Seçenekleri Topic Seçenekleri
c1982 Açılır Kutu İzle
Üye
Üye
Simge

Kayıt Tarihi: 11 Temmuz 2007
Durum: Aktif Değil
Puanlar: -2
Mesajın Direkt Linki Konu: UDF da Like
    Gönderim Zamanı: 24 Temmuz 2007 Saat 13:42
;Selam
bi User Defined Function hazirladim

CREATE FUNCTION dbo.netsisCariGetir (@CariAdi varchar) 
RETURNS table AS 
return(SELECT CARI_KOD, CARI_ISIM, CARI_TIP, M_KOD FROM SIRKET.dbo.TBLCASABIT WHERE CARI_ISIM LIKE  '%'+@CariAdi+'%')

Fakat herhangi bir deger döndürmüyor. Acaba degiskeni SQL cümlesinin içine yanlismi atiyorum?



Düzenleyen c1982 - 24 Temmuz 2007 Saat 13:43
Yukarı Dön
c1982 Açılır Kutu İzle
Üye
Üye
Simge

Kayıt Tarihi: 11 Temmuz 2007
Durum: Aktif Değil
Puanlar: -2
Mesajın Direkt Linki Gönderim Zamanı: 28 Temmuz 2007 Saat 09:08
Burdaki UDF çalisiyor fakat gözden kaçirdigim bir nokta varmis.  :)

Function'un basinda parametre tanimalamasinda karakter uzunlugunu belirtmemisim hehe. göremedim bi türlü 2 saat urastim :D

yani su sekilde çalisiyor..

CREATE FUNCTION dbo.netsisCariGetir (@CariAdi varchar(20)) 
RETURNS table AS 
return(SELECT CARI_KOD, CARI_ISIM, CARI_TIP, M_KOD FROM SIRKET.dbo.TBLCASABIT WHERE CARI_ISIM LIKE  '%'+@CariAdi+'%')

Yukarı Dön
(sa) Açılır Kutu İzle
Üye
Üye
Simge

Kayıt Tarihi: 24 Mart 2007
Konum: izmir
Durum: Aktif Değil
Puanlar: 9
Mesajın Direkt Linki Gönderim Zamanı: 28 Temmuz 2007 Saat 10:37

seni tebrik ediyoruz c1982

makroyu attim sana
 
(sa)
Yukarı Dön
c1982 Açılır Kutu İzle
Üye
Üye
Simge

Kayıt Tarihi: 11 Temmuz 2007
Durum: Aktif Değil
Puanlar: -2
Mesajın Direkt Linki Gönderim Zamanı: 28 Temmuz 2007 Saat 17:17
Tesekkürler. (sa). inceliyorum.

Yakin bi zamanda bende kendi Viewlerimi, Triggerlari, Stored Proceduresleri, Çesitli T-SQL ipuçlarini paylasacagim burdan ;)

Bu arada SQL optimize ile iligili bir post atmistim o çikmadi. Onaylanmamis Mesaj diye duruyodu silinmis :)
Yukarı Dön
(sa) Açılır Kutu İzle
Üye
Üye
Simge

Kayıt Tarihi: 24 Mart 2007
Konum: izmir
Durum: Aktif Değil
Puanlar: 9
Mesajın Direkt Linki Gönderim Zamanı: 03 Ağustos 2007 Saat 11:32
tekrar at bakalim c1982
(sa)
Yukarı Dön
 Yanıt Yaz Yanıt Yaz
  Konu Paylaş   

Forum Atla Forum İzinleri Açılır Kutu İzle

Forum Software by Web Wiz Forums® version 11.10
Copyright ©2001-2017 Web Wiz Ltd.

Bu Sayfa 0,598 Saniyede Yüklendi.